Box Score Boca Raton, Fla. – Lynn University's women's basketball team found itself on the right side of the extra period this time around, avenging their overtime loss to Barry with a 71-70 victory in double overtime over Rollins on Saturday afternoon. The win snapped a three-game losing streak for the Fighting Knights and is their first over the Tars since 2013.

STATS OF THE GAME:
- Christina Potts knocked down two triples on her way to a team-high 14 points, going 6-for-12 from the field.
- Jaylen Snipes made 4-of-4 free-throw attempts, notching 13 points.
- Dani Lozzi had a team-high four assists for a Blue and White squad which assisted on 11 of its 25 baskets.
- Sydney Fields racked up a double-double, scoring 10 points and ripping down 11 boards.
- Janay Williams posted her second consecutive game with double-digits numbers on the glass, notching 10 rebounds and adding seven points.
- Rollins shot just 30.7 percent for the game against a stingy Lynn defense, including 6-for-18 from deep and 10-for-17 from the charity stripe.
- The Tars, the SSC's leading offensive rebounding team, had 14 tallies on the offensive glass, scoring 22 second-chance points.
- Lynn shot just 34.7 percent, but made 15-of-20 attempts from the free-throw line.
BEYOND THE BOXSCORE:
- After jumping out to a 24-8 first quarter lead, Rollins outscored Lynn in each of the final three quarters of regulation to force overtime.
- The Blue and White defeated Rollins for the first time since Jan. 19, 2013.
- The Fighting Knights improve to 10-1 at home.
- Lynn's 12 wins are the most for the program since 2012-13.
- Loie Webb made two three-pointers, her eighth-straight game with at least one made triple and 13th overall.
